Disclaimer About My Afghanistan Blogs


For six months in 2007, I worked in Kabul, Afghanistan, helping a government ministry there with communications functions. While there, I maintained a blog via a private Yahoo Group for friends and family, and I cleaned up those blogs later for public consumption and published them here in my web site.

Please remember that these blogs represent is my experience in Afghanistan. These blogs may not represent YOUR experiennce, or anyone else's.

These are personal accounts full of opinions -- it's not a series of newspaper articles. I make no claims to being completely accurate and I make NO claims to being impartial. There are opinions here that you may disagree with, based on your own knowledge and experience, and that's fine. In fact, I've changed my opinions since writing these blogs - even I disagree now with some of the viewpoints I express here in these blogs.

I hope I come from a place of honesty and sincerity in these accounts, and I hope you will respect that this is merely one foreigner's perspective about what she saw and experienced, and that these capture a moment.
